An Embraer Legacy business jet with three crew members and seven passengers on board crashed in Russia’s Tver Region while en route to St. Petersburg from Moscow earlier on Wednesday.
PMC Wagner boss and businessman Evgeny Prigozhin was aboard the aircraft that crashed Wednesday near a village about 300 kilometers away from Moscow, according to the Russian Federal Air Transport Agency.
Prigozhin is considered a notable Russian businessman who is primarily known abroad as the founder of Wagner Group, a private military company.
According to information released by the government agency, the plane was carrying the following passengers: Prigozhin, Evgeny Markaryan, Aleksandr Totmin, Valery Chekalov, Sergey Propustin, Nikolay Matuseev and Dmitry Utkin, who served as a Wagner deputy and co-founder, in addition to the plane’s three crew members.
